Shark handheld vacuums may have one or more standard filters, but they don’t include HEPA filters. The color really doesn’t affect performance, but it can certainly boost your mood or provide a seamless look with your full-size vacuum. Shark’s handheld vacuums range in weight from 1.4 to 4.0 pounds. Everything in that range can be considered lightweight, but if you have limited mobility or strength in your hand and wrist, an ultralight model might be best for you. The Dyson has fewer parts that require regular maintenance, is equipped with a larger dustbin, has a suction power adjustment feature, and comes with a motorized turbo brush. It also performs better on bare floors and high-pile carpet. Meanwhile, shark pet vacuum the Shark is a little lighter, feels better built, and does a better job clearing pet hair and fine debris like baking soda from low-pile carpet. The Shark WANDVAC is a better-performing handheld vacuum than the BISSELL AeroSlim/TurboSlim.

The ability of the unit to clean hard-to-reach tight spaces. Looking at each vacuum’s performance, we then decided if its worth the price, which determined its value rating. From there, we looked at the total scores of each and picked the best options for this piece. To begin, we looked at what arrives in the box and the condition of the packaging. From there, we took note of assembly time and observed the time it takes to charge each battery. Then, we looked at the weight of each vacuum and the decibels of each while running on different modes.
